Tillie Walden is an American cartoonist who wrote and drew Clementine Lives and the Clementine graphic novel series.

Biography[]

Walden grew up in New Jersey and was shaped by her childhood move from New Jersey to Austin, Texas. She was a competitive ice skater. Walden is a graduate of the Center for Cartoon Studies, where she teaches as a professor.

Walden's debut graphic novel, The End of Summer, was published by Avery Hill in June 2015.

Walden has known she was a lesbian since she was 5. Before she came out, Walden avoided including queer characters in her stories, feeling that she "couldn't draw openly gay characters if [she] was still scared to be openly gay".

Awards[]

  • 2016 Outstanding artist - The End of Summer
  • 2016 Promising new talent - I Love This Part
  • 2018 Best Reality-Based Work - Spinning
  • 2020 Best Graphic Album-New - Are You Listening?

Trivia[]

  • Prior to writing the graphic novels, Tillie hadn't played the games before being asked to write them and when she did, she played them all "really fast".[1]
